== Legacy ==

The legacy of the Ano Roxo lives on in a national holiday, the aptly named Dia Vermelho or Día Rojo, which is celebrated on the 4th of September each year to remember the events of conflict. It is typically celebrated, ironically, by festival, similar to Carnival. The color red is typically worn and Cartadanians will flood the streets of the country, dancing and celebrating. Larger cities, like [[New Venceia]] and [[Sierra]] will typically shut down city streets as a result, and it is not uncommon to hear large crowds of people excitedly chanting ''"Libre"'', something also associated with Independence Day, celebrated on the 30th of October.

=== Contribution to Luson Rebellion ===
The Ano Roxo was the only violent conflict of the Luson Rebellion and to date, other than minor events of the [[Great War]], is the most violent event to occur in Cartadania proper. It was the height and end of the rebellion, bringing it and the century to an explosive close. Many historians believe it put a great deal in perspective for the upper class of Cartadania, and those that conformed to the demands of the lower- and middle-classes prevailed.
